Output 45d10251b7e14cb4997114c12058ba33748a61c19e7b5d1b5b0793ca6087b30c:45

value
2373717
script pubkey
OP_HASH160 OP_PUSHBYTES_20 915a42e74ce593dcd156f35985b5b75a4f7ec18a OP_EQUAL
address
3Ewa2pvmHvrUEtEFTLktPwmAjyrSUEuZaa
transaction
45d10251b7e14cb4997114c12058ba33748a61c19e7b5d1b5b0793ca6087b30c
spent
true